Coronavirus France: Bars packed before national lockdown on Friday


Parisians made the most of their final night of freedom as they packed the bars ahead of new lockdown restrictions which come into force on Friday. Revellers seized the opportunity to spend one final evening with friends and family on Thursday before bars and restaurants are closed. Stores and businesses across France were also filled by people racing to get supplies on Thursday - and maybe a last-minute haircut - ahead of the new lockdown. Coroanvirus cases are rising rapidly in most major European countries, prompting leaders to consider more lockdown measures. Under new restrictions going into effect Monday, German restaurants, bars, sports and cultural venues will be shut for four weeks.
